> As soon as we'd inserted a file reference into descriptor table, another
> thread could close it. That's fine for the case when all we are doing is
> returning that descriptor to userland (it's a race, but it's a userland
> race and there's nothing the kernel can do about it). However, if we
> follow fd_install() with any kind of access to objects that would be
> destroyed on close (be it the struct file itself or anything destroyed
> by its ->release()), we have a UAF.
>
> dma_buf_fd() is a combination of reserving a descriptor and fd_install().
> habanalabs export_dmabuf() calls it and then proceeds to access the
> objects destroyed on close. In particular, it grabs an extra reference to
> another struct file that will be dropped as part of ->release() for ours;
> that "will be" is actually "might have already been".
>
> Fix that by reserving descriptor before anything else and do fd_install()
> only when everything had been set up. As a side benefit, we no longer
> have the failure exit with file already created, but reference to
> underlying file (as well as ->dmabuf_export_cnt, etc.) not grabbed yet;
> unlike dma_buf_fd(), fd_install() can't fail.
